Abstract
As domestic waste water becomes the high density, treatment of waste water using septic tank gradually became difficult. Therefore, we showed a newly pretreatment unit (Mashiko-Clean type III) for septic tank. This characteristic of this unit is a bubble column type aerator of three towers, and it has strong aerating system. In this paper, we evaluated an ability of waste water treatment from various parameters with water analysis. As a result, this unit has degradability of carbon compounds in simulation waste water. COD and BOD were always less than a discharge lower limit value. On the other hand, there was not an anaerobic space, this unit could not removal nitrogen (nitrite nitrogen) and phosphorus compounds. To give the performance of this unit conventionally, we must improve setting (or auditioning) of the anaerobic areas and circulation function between the towers.
